This week in the Lap Count Newsletter, Kyle Merber spoke with Natosha Rogers. In 2012, as a junior at Texas A&M, Natosha Rogers followed up her NCAA 10,000m victory with a second place finish at the US Olympic Trials despite a mid-race fall. Although her time of 31:59 did not qualify her for the Games, running fans took immediate appreciation of her talent. A decade later she finally qualified to represent the United States at a global track championship in the 10,000m in Eugene. Then in 2023, representing her current sponsor and club, Puma Elite, she did it again, this time doubling in the 5,000m and 10,000m at the World Championships in Budapest. Rogers qualified for the Olympic Trials via the half marathon and holds a personal best of 1:09:36 – it will be her debut at the distance. This week Natosha Rogers of the Hansons-Brooks Distance Project joins More Than Running to break down her third place finish at the USATF USA 10,000m Championship this past weekend at the Prefontaine Classic. Natosha outkicked Emily Infled narrowly 31:29.80 to 31:30.04 to qualify for the World Athletics Championship in Eugene, Oregon, which will be held in July. Natosha's running story dates back to 2012 when she placed second at the U.S. Olympic Trials in the 10,000m but was unable to be on the team due not having the qualifying standard. For a decade, Natosha has worked her way back – including taking time away from the sport – to make peace with Hayward Field and the 10,000 meters. Today on the Funk'tional Nutrition Podcast, Erin sits down with Naturopathic medical student and TikTok aficionado Natosha Ash to separate fact from fiction with the latest fad diets trending on social media. Speaking from both personal experience, through research and in working clinically with real people, Erin and Natosha clear up the confusion surrounding parasite cleansing, food combining and alkaline diets. On top of bringing evidence-based research to the table, they also touch on bigger picture topics like orthorexia, body resiliency and mindfulness surrounding health information sources. If you've ever wondered about the validity of trending diets on social media or have gut issues and considered one of these diets, this will be a great one to hear! Natosha Ash is a Naturopathic medical student, also studying nutrigenetics & nutrigenomics. She has a passion for sustainable health and wellness practices. Natosha believes that you shouldn't have to go to medical school to understand the basics of the body which is partly why she created her IG health page. Natosha is also a genetics and biochemistry junkie. She previously earned her BA in pre-Law and is currently working to merge her passions of health and law together.
